A Mississippi Department of Wildlife, Fisheries, and Parks K9 team found a missing hunter within minutes after a call from Yazoo County dispatch on Sunday, officials said.
K9 Officer Baylee Jones and Officer Christopher Dean responded to Sunflower Wildlife Management Area and were given the hunter’s last known location. K9 Dempsey was deployed for an area search and located the hunter in about 15 minutes, according to MDWFP.
The hunter was in stable condition and was safely escorted back to his vehicle.
MDWFP praised the quick response and teamwork of Officers Jones and Dean and K9 Dempsey.
